Kogi United's late penalty nails stubborn Adamawa United

Image
Kogi United secured a hard fought 1-0 win over Adamawa United in the Matchday 17 of Bet9ja Nigeria National League, NNL clash in Lokoja on Saturday. The Northern Conference encounter played at the Confluence Stadium, Lokoja had the hosts getting the full points courtesy of 88th minutes' penalty converted by Abubakar Tenimu after substitute John John was upended in the box by Yahaya Ismail. Kogi United who dominated the proceedings from inception failed to convert their numerous begging chances as Adamawa's crowded defense and impressive goalkeeper Bulus Pwadadi denied them the from scoring. The boys from Yola employed a sit back tactics for the entire proceedings frustrating their hosts to enjoy the game. Kogi United came close to get the goal in the first half but Idris Muye wasn't lucky to head home a cross from Ibrahim Mustapha and Pwadadi denied him another glorious chance before the first half comes to an end. NFF Appeal Committee Rules on Monday, Kogi United Hopeful Of Fair Judgment

Image
The Nigeria Football Federation, NFF Appeal Committee has set Monday, 12th of October, 2015 as the date to decide on the stalemated Week 12 NNL encounter between Kogi United and Adamawa United. The ruling which is expected to take place at the NFF Headquarters in Abuja by 10am is expected to give a final on the match. It will be recall that the match was abruptly stopped as at 38th minute after Adamawa United abandoned without concrete claim. Centre Mohammed Yelwa from Niger State also disallowed two goals scored by the Confluence State club in that encounter. The NNL board had earlier gave an interim order for the match to replayed in Lokoja from where it was stopped before the Organizing and Disciplinary Committee of the football ruling body in the country awarded the match points and goals to Adamawa United, a decision which Kogi United later appealed. Kogi United reject O and D ruling, sets for appeal

Image
Kogi United FC have rejected in its entirety, the decision of Nigeria Football Federation Organizing and Disciplinary Committee on its stalemated Week 12 of the Nigeria National League, NNL match against Adamawa United. The NNL had earlier ruled that the match be replayed from where it was paused which both sides protested. Surprisingly, the O and D on Wednesday awarded the three points and three goals to Adamawa United. In a statement signed by the Team Manager of the Confluence State club, Ameh Henry, Kogi United expressed disappointment on the rulings which was taken to favor its opponent (Adamawa) and will be appealing the decision. "We are rejecting the decision in totality, the O and D didn't employ the evidence tendered by us and that played out in their ruling which we are going to appeal, begins the statement. NNL: Elijah Rues Kogi United's Defeat To Adamawa United

Image
Head Coach of Nigeria National League, NNL side, Kogi United, Yomi Godwin Elijah has condemned the manner his team lost 0-2 to Adamawa United in their Week Four duel on Saturday. The match played at Atiku Abubakar Stadium in Fufore saw the Confluence state club trailing after seven minutes when Useni Farouk bundled in a goal from a scramble.The Wada Boys regained possession immediately and they almost made it count in the 14th minutes when Sanni Idris' shot went an inch wide from goal. Destiny Ashadi also missed a seater at an hour mark as Adamawa keeper, Pwadadi came out well to save his last touch. The introduction of Zadee Blee and Alex Adamu improved the attack of the away side and when it looked like they would get the needed equalizer, they conceded the second goal.
